- On-site Parking: Both the Erato Street and Julia Street Terminals offer on-site parking facilities. These parking lots are located near the terminals, providing easy access to your departure point. The on-site parking is usually secure, with security personnel and surveillance cameras to ensure the safety of your vehicle. The pricing for on-site parking is typically based on the duration of your cruise. It's advisable to check the current rates on the Port of New Orleans website or your cruise line's website before your trip to budget accordingly. Parking at the New Orleans cruise port address offers convenience and peace of mind, knowing your car is parked close to where you board your cruise. * Off-site Parking: If you're looking for more affordable options, several off-site parking facilities are located near the port. These facilities often offer competitive rates compared to on-site parking. They frequently provide shuttle services to and from the terminals, ensuring you still have convenient access. These off-site parking facilities usually have secure lots with adequate security measures. They are a great option for budget-conscious cruisers who want to save on parking costs without sacrificing security. Make sure you research and compare different off-site parking options, considering factors such as price, distance from the terminal, and shuttle frequency, before making your decision. - What is the address of the Erato Street Terminal? The Erato Street Terminal address is 1100 Port of New Orleans Place, New Orleans, LA 70130.
- What is the address of the Julia Street Terminal? The Julia Street Terminal is typically located near 920 Port of New Orleans Place, New Orleans, LA 70130. However, always confirm with your cruise line.
- How can I get to the port? You can get to the port by driving, taking a taxi, using ride-sharing services like Uber or Lyft, or by shuttle services. Transportation planning is crucial.
- Where can I park at the port? You can park on-site at the terminals or use off-site parking facilities. Off-site parking often offers more affordable rates with shuttle services.
- Are there hotels near the cruise port? Yes, numerous hotels are located near the port, offering various amenities and convenient access to the terminals. Make sure to find the perfect hotel by using the New Orleans cruise port address.
- What should I do if I have mobility issues? The Port of New Orleans is committed to accessibility. Contact your cruise line in advance to arrange for assistance and accommodations.
- How early should I arrive at the port? Aim to arrive at the port at least three to four hours before your scheduled departure time to allow for check-in and security procedures. This helps ensure you have plenty of time.

Here's a quick overview of the two main terminals and their respective addresses: * Erato Street Terminal: This terminal is the primary hub for many cruise lines. Its address is 1100 Port of New Orleans Place, New Orleans, LA 70130. It's often used by popular cruise lines, making it a bustling center of activity. Knowing this New Orleans cruise port address will ensure you arrive at the correct location. * Julia Street Terminal: Another key terminal, the Julia Street Terminal, serves as another crucial point of departure. While the specific address might sometimes vary, it's typically located nearby, often at 920 Port of New Orleans Place, New Orleans, LA 70130. Always confirm your terminal assignment with your cruise line before your departure to avoid any last-minute surprises.
